Nice !! Does that rest entirely on the top part of the trunk lid or does it wrap around the edge ?
It sits on top, but it does sort of curve around the back slightly so that it's a perfect fit (see underside pic below, sorry, my car is dirty right now). Before you peel the backing off the adhesive tape, you can slide it back and forth, left and right (gently so as not to scratch) and you know it's sitting correctly because it "just fits right" once you get it in the right place. I also used a measuring tape to make sure it was perfectly centered left and right. Then marked it off with painter's tape so that when I removed it to take off the tape backing I could put it in the right place on the first try.

I also left the car and spoiler in the sun for a while so that they would both get warm before I peeled back the tape and attached it.
